Itinerant trade license for Izrael Jankiel from Kalwaria, issued in 1802. Lands seized by Prussia as a result of Third Partition of Poland were incorporated into the Prussian state as a province named New East Prussia. Prussian authorities have quickly changed the methods of administration of the captured territories. Changes included the status of town inhabitants, rural population and Jews. Rights of the latter were significantly limited. In 1797, a General Statute for Jews was enacted. All Jews were registered in a general register. They have received so-called letters of protection, without which they had no right to sojourn within the province. Jewish self-government was abolished, and Jews were allowed to practice only a few professions, including itinerant trade. Such activity required an official license, which determined in detail both the territory, on which itinerant trade was permitted, and a list of goods that the merchant was allowed to buy and sell.
